Index: chrome/browser/resources/chromeos/first_run/preload.css |
diff --git a/chrome/browser/resources/chromeos/first_run/preload.css b/chrome/browser/resources/chromeos/first_run/preload.css |
new file mode 100644 |
index 0000000000000000000000000000000000000000..b8b3d3bda73b9f81bd766b7d63cb34c08cc4a6b4 |
--- /dev/null |
+++ b/chrome/browser/resources/chromeos/first_run/preload.css |
@@ -0,0 +1,53 @@ |
+/** |
+ * Copyright 2013 The Chromium Authors. All rights reserved. |
+ * Use of this source code is governed by a BSD-style license that can be |
+ * found in the LICENSE file. |
+ */ |
+ |
+/** |
+ * Preloads images. Without preloading, background image starts loading in |
+ * the moment when CSS property is applied. Image loading has visible delay and |
+ * looks like defect. |
+ */ |
+ |
+@media all and (-webkit-max-device-pixel-ratio: 1.5) { |
+ body::after { |
+ content: |
+ url('chrome://resources/images/apps/button.png') |
+ url('chrome://resources/images/apps/button_hover.png') |
+ url('chrome://resources/images/apps/button_pressed.png') |
+ url('chrome://resources/images/apps/button_focused.png') |
+ url('chrome://resources/images/apps/button_focused_hover.png') |
+ url('chrome://resources/images/apps/button_focused_pressed.png') |
+ url('chrome://resources/images/apps/button_inactive.png') |
+ url('chrome://resources/images/apps/blue_button.png') |
+ url('chrome://resources/images/apps/blue_button_hover.png') |
+ url('chrome://resources/images/apps/blue_button_pressed.png') |
+ url('chrome://resources/images/apps/blue_button_focused.png') |
+ url('chrome://resources/images/apps/blue_button_focused_hover.png') |
+ url('chrome://resources/images/apps/blue_button_focused_pressed.png') |
+ url('chrome://resources/images/apps/blue_button_inactive.png'); |
+ display: none; |
+ } |
+} |
+ |
+@media all and (-webkit-min-device-pixel-ratio: 1.5) { |
+ body::after { |
+ content: |
+ url('chrome://resources/images/2x/apps/button.png') |
+ url('chrome://resources/images/2x/apps/button_hover.png') |
+ url('chrome://resources/images/2x/apps/button_pressed.png') |
+ url('chrome://resources/images/2x/apps/button_focused.png') |
+ url('chrome://resources/images/2x/apps/button_focused_hover.png') |
+ url('chrome://resources/images/2x/apps/button_focused_pressed.png') |
+ url('chrome://resources/images/2x/apps/button_inactive.png') |
+ url('chrome://resources/images/2x/apps/blue_button.png') |
+ url('chrome://resources/images/2x/apps/blue_button_hover.png') |
+ url('chrome://resources/images/2x/apps/blue_button_pressed.png') |
+ url('chrome://resources/images/2x/apps/blue_button_focused.png') |
+ url('chrome://resources/images/2x/apps/blue_button_focused_hover.png') |
+ url('chrome://resources/images/2x/apps/blue_button_focused_pressed.png') |
+ url('chrome://resources/images/2x/apps/blue_button_inactive.png'); |
+ display: none; |
+ } |
+} |